Zynewave - Podium v1.82



Changes:
# Using the mouse wheel over the timeline region will zoom in/out centered at the position where the mouse cursor is placed. Placing the mouse to the left of the timeline will zoom centered at the timeline start.

# Using the mouse wheel over the marker and tempo event lanes will scroll the timeline so that it starts at the previous or next event on the lane.

# Using the mouse wheel over a slider will adjust the slider position. This makes it possible to e.g. scroll the editor timeline without having to hold the shift key. The wheel also works on the editor zoom sliders.

# Added "Invert Points" and "Reverse Points" edit menu commands to the curve editor. The commands will flip the points vertically or horizontally and adjusts the spline properties so the curve shape is preserved.

# Added "Plugin editor knob mode" setting to the preferences dialog.

# The plugin scanning routine will now store the filename of plugins that perform illegal actions to a "PluginQuarantine.txt" file placed in the Podium application data folder. Future scans will ignore plugins on this list. If the scan encounters any quarantined plugins a dialog will appear with an option for opening the quarantine file in a text editor.

# Podium will log if it is terminated while scanning a plugin, either by a plugin crash or by the user force quitting Podium in case of a hanging plugin. The next time Podium is started it will display a message with the plugin filename and place the plugin on the quarantine list.

Podium offers a unique hierarchic mixing engine that integrates audio recording, VST plugins and external MIDI and audio gear. Configuration of plugins and external hardware are encapsulated in an object based project structure, which hides the technical complexities when you want to focus on musical inspiration.

Advanced features includes 64-bit mixing, multiprocessor support, surround sound, integrated sound editor, preset librarian and spline curve automation of plugin, MIDI and mixer parameters. The number of supported devices, plugins, tracks, channels and mixer busses are practically unlimited. All this is presented in a stylish and customizable user interface.

Development concentrates on quality and stability. Software updates are released frequently and are planned with the involvement of the user community.
